掌握基于大型语言模型的文本到SQL解决方案及其挑战

掌握基于大型语言模型的文本到SQL解决方案及其挑战

💡 原文英文,约1700词,阅读约需7分钟。
📝

内容提要

基于大型语言模型的文本到SQL解决方案正在改变企业与数据库的互动方式。它们通过自然语言查询简化数据库管理,但面临复杂查询、模式不匹配和安全风险等挑战。企业需优化查询、保持模式一致性、提升性能和安全性,以提高准确性。随着技术进步,这些解决方案将更加高效,推动数据驱动决策。

🎯

关键要点

  • 基于大型语言模型的文本到SQL解决方案正在改变企业与数据库的互动方式。
  • 这些解决方案通过自然语言查询简化数据库管理,提升了可访问性。
  • 文本到SQL解决方案面临复杂查询、模式不匹配和安全风险等挑战。
  • 生成的SQL查询准确性提高50%,减少了人工工作量。
  • 大型语言模型(LLMs)使数据库管理更简单,帮助非技术用户快速访问数据。
  • 复杂查询的处理是文本到SQL解决方案的一大挑战。
  • 数据库模式不匹配可能导致生成错误的SQL查询。
  • 自然语言的模糊性会影响LLMs生成准确SQL的能力。
  • AI生成的SQL可能在性能上不够优化,导致数据库运行缓慢。
  • 文本到SQL解决方案可能存在安全风险,如SQL注入攻击。
  • 简化复杂查询、保持模式一致性和优化SQL性能是克服挑战的有效策略。
  • 未来的趋势包括AI驱动的查询优化和行业特定的LLMs。
  • LLM驱动的解决方案将使非技术用户能够通过简单的对话界面管理数据库。
  • 随着技术进步,AI生成的SQL工具将变得更强大,推动数据驱动决策。

延伸问答

基于大型语言模型的文本到SQL解决方案有什么优势?

这些解决方案通过自然语言查询简化数据库管理,提升了可访问性,并提高了查询准确性和减少了人工工作量。

文本到SQL解决方案面临哪些主要挑战?

主要挑战包括复杂查询处理、数据库模式不匹配、自然语言模糊性、性能限制和安全风险。

如何提高文本到SQL解决方案的查询准确性?

可以通过简化复杂查询、保持数据库模式一致性和澄清模糊语言来提高查询准确性。

大型语言模型如何帮助非技术用户访问数据?

大型语言模型通过将自然语言转换为SQL查询,使非技术用户能够轻松访问和管理数据库数据。

文本到SQL解决方案的安全风险有哪些?

安全风险包括SQL注入攻击和未验证的输入可能导致的数据泄露。

未来文本到SQL解决方案的发展趋势是什么?

未来趋势包括AI驱动的查询优化、行业特定的LLM扩展和自然语言接口的集成。

➡️

继续阅读